This stunning print of a Geographic atlas: portulan or nautical map of the Mediterranean Sea and its coasts, created by Francois Ollive in 1661, offers a glimpse into the intricate world of navigation during the 17th century. The detailed chart showcases the coastlines of Africa, Barbaria, Europe, and the Middle East with precision and artistry. As you study this historical piece housed in the Municipal Library of Marseille, you can't help but be transported back in time to an era when sailors relied on such maps to navigate treacherous waters and discover new lands. The delicate lines and intricate details speak to a time when cartography was both science and art. The Mediterranean Sea is depicted as a central hub connecting continents and cultures, reflecting the importance of maritime trade routes during this period. Each coastline is meticulously drawn with care and expertise, showcasing Ollive's skill as a cartographer.
